Data manager at Henderson Middle conducts scheduling sessions at statewide conference
During the 2013 North Carolina Window of Information on Student Education Symposium held in Greensboro from Feb. 25-27, Paris Perkins, a program data manager working at Henderson Middle School for the past 15 years, conducted a two sessions on middle school class scheduling. Each session lasted two hours.
More than 2,500 educators and education support associates — including North Carolina Window of Information on Student Education coordinators, data managers, guidance counselors and principals — attended this event. Both of Perkin’s sessions resulted in heavy attendance.
This year, all public middle and high schools have until either May 1 or June 1 to finish scheduling students for their classes for the following school year. The deadline was moved up as a consequence of the impending conversion from the current information system to the PowerSchool system this summer.
